Itinerary

The Estepona Old Town Tour kicks off at Estepona Centro, where a guided tour (1.5 hours) through the historic old town awaits.

After exploring the charming streets, the group will walk (1.5 hours) to Puerto Pesquero de Estepona.

The tour finishes at Puerto Deportiva de Estepona, where participants can discover the Poetry Trail featuring works by poet Manuel Guerrero Gomez.

Along the way, travelers will have the opportunity to visit traditional tapas bars and enjoy authentic Andalusian tapas paired with selected Spanish wines or local drinks, learning about the history and local culture.

Exploring the Estepona Old Town

Strolling through the charming labyrinth of narrow streets that make up Estepona’s old town, visitors are transported to a bygone era.

Whitewashed buildings adorned with colorful flowerpots line the winding paths, creating a picturesque Mediterranean ambiance.

As the tour progresses, the guide shares insights into the town’s rich history, from its Moorish influences to its modern-day revival.

Cobbled squares and hidden plazas offer a glimpse into the local way of life, with residents relaxing in cafes and sociating in the shaded alcoves.

This immersive experience allows travelers to truly connect with the authentic spirit of Estepona.
